[PATCH] powerpc/powernv: fix variable "c" set but not used

2019-05-22 Thread Qian Cai
The commit 58629c0dc349 ("powerpc/powernv/npu: Fault user page into the
hypervisor's pagetable") introduced a variable "c" to be used in
__get_user() and __get_user_nocheck() which need to stay as macros for
performance reasons, and "c" is not actually used in
pnv_npu2_handle_fault(),

ar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c: In function 'pnv_npu2_handle_fault':
ar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c:1122:7: warning: variable 'c'
set but not used [-Wunused-but-set-variable]

Fixed it by appending the __maybe_unused attribute, so compilers would
ignore it.

Signed-off-by: Qian Cai 
---
 ar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c | 3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c 
b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c
index 495550432f3d..5bbe59573ee6 100644
--- a/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c
+++ b/arch/powerpc/platforms/powernv/npu-dma.c
@@ -1119,7 +1119,8 @@ int pnv_npu2_handle_fault(struct npu_context *context, 
uintptr_t *ea,
int i, is_write;
struct page *page[1];
const char __user *u;
-   char c;
+   /* To silence a -Wunused-but-set-variable warning. */
+   char c __maybe_unused;
 
/* mmap_sem should be held so the struct_mm must be present */
struct mm_struct *mm = context->mm;
